    IDB Chief: Loans Could Reach Record Levels in 2009

    By Devex Editor // 24 February 2009

    Fueled by the worldwide financial woes and U.S. economic slowdown, request for financial assistance of Latin American countries from the Inter-American Development Bank may reach record-breaking levels in 2009, IDB President Luis Alberto Moreno said in an interview with

    . The bank is ready to lend as much as USD18 billion this year, including USD6 billion from an emergency liquidity fund established last year, Moreno said. He added that loans from the fund may hit nearly USD2.5 billion in the next three months.
